      <description>&lt;blockquote&gt;&#xA;&lt;p&gt;&lt;strong&gt;Short version&lt;/strong&gt;&lt;/p&gt;&#xA;&lt;p&gt;Proxmox VE 9.2 was officially released on May 21, 2026. On the surface it is a platform refresh: Debian 13.5 Trixie, Linux kernel 7.0, QEMU 11.0, LXC 7.0, ZFS 2.4, and updated Ceph options. The more interesting story is operational: dynamic load balancing through CRS, safer HA maintenance with arm/disarm, a much stronger SDN fabric story, web-based custom CPU model management, and many smaller fixes around guests, storage, security, and automation.&lt;/p&gt;&#xA;&lt;/blockquote&gt;&#xA;&lt;p&gt;If you run a single-node homelab, Proxmox VE 9.2 may not feel dramatic on day one. If you operate a multi-node cluster with HA resources, Ceph, software-defined networking, custom CPU compatibility requirements, Windows secure boot, external automation, or strict maintenance windows, this release deserves a careful read.&lt;/p&gt;&#xA;&lt;p&gt;This article summarizes the official Proxmox VE 9.2 release and adds an operator’s view: what changed, what problem each change addresses, what to test before upgrading, and when it is reasonable to wait.
